Haibike Race Star SL
The solid equipment cannot help the Haibike overcome certain deficits. Too heavy for a marathon bike.

At a whopping 13 kilograms, the Race Star SL from Haibike is a little heavy in the truest sense of the word and clearly lacks light-footedness. 3.2 kilos for the frame with shock is simply too much. The riding position is rather compact. You have the feeling of sitting on the bike rather than in it. Nevertheless, the steep 73° seat angle provides sufficient pressure on the front wheel, while the rear suspension provides good traction and only pumps a little. On descents, the rear suspension is uncomfortable. It reacts stubbornly to fast, bigger hits and bumps more than it absorbs. The only minimally offset handlebar provides a strange grip feeling.


ConclusionThe solid spec can't help the Haibike overcome certain shortcomings. Too heavy for a marathon bike.
